下面是我写的一段c脚本,用在全局动作里,目的是通过二进制变量ss1为1时窗口变为color.PDL。我在全局脚本里设定触发器为变量ss1触发.
BOOL value;
value=GetTagBit("ss1");
if (value==1);
{
#define PIC_0 "color.PDL"
OpenPicture(PIC_0);
}
return 0;
但是结果有问题,就是在ss1变为0时也打开color.PDL窗口,好像是边沿触发的,而且电脑断电从启动会先跳出color.PDL窗口后又消失,再显示项目设定的起始画面。我c语言不是很好,看不出来是什么问题,请求帮助。